1n thc apparatus for 1nmilitar-turing lainpblack described in in v U. S. Patent No. 688,215, dated. December 3%, `l Sill] means arc )rovided for disturbing thcsuriacc of tho liquid tar or other hydrocarbon in the distillation-vessel, a continuons current ol l'rcsh liquid being su plied to this vessel at a point near the lever and. compressed air being passed upwards through the liquid in the said vessel. This apparatus required special means for producing compressed air, which may be inconvenient or expensive.
In the improved apparatus described. in my subsequent' U. S. atent No. 807,646, dated December 19,'1905, other means are provided for stirring the liquid hydrocarbon contained jn the distillation-vessel, an ngitator being employed, so as to prevent the fon mation oflcoke in the up er strata of the liquid that are exposed to t ie radiant heat of the burning gases in the combustion-cham-I ber aboveV the vessel. This apparatus presents the defect, that both. the cleaning ot the agitator and the tightening of its shaft in the smiling-boxes are difficult and tedious.
My invention relates to an improvei'nent iu thea aratus,` whereby the latter is not only Simp iflied, as in opposition to the first apparatus above mentioned, but also rendered more easy to operate than the second apparat-us above mentioned,
The improvement consists in circulating the liquid hydrocarbon through the distilla- -tiolnvessel by means of a puin I will now roceod to descri )e my invcn tion with re erence to the accompanying drawing, in whichu I Figure l. is a vertical longitudii'ial section through the improved. n iparatus, and Fig. 2 is a hifirizontal section` t'niuigh thcsaine on the broken linel A--A in. The pump c may be of any known Aonstruction, for example it may be accntriingal pump or a similar ump. Its suction-conncction G is connected) with the bottoni 7 ol the vcsselu by means of a suc ti on pipo X, while the delivery connection 9 of the pump c is connected with the side of the vessel (L at a point a little beneath the level of' the liquid by means ola pipe l0. Pre/fen ably a sieve 11 is provided in the vessel a, above its bottoni 7 for the separation of foreign matters, such as small coke pieces or the like.
l.)uring the operation of the a iparatus the gases arising from the liquid llyi'lrocarbon during the distillation collect in thel chamber b and when they moet the a-ir entering through the annular inlet l2 they burn to form soot or lampblack, which will be deposited in chambers (not shown) provided for that that purpose. The radiant heat from the combustion clients a heating of the liquid in the vessel e. The pump c sucks in liquid from thc bottom 7 of thevesscl (L and "Aivers it to the latter near the level through the npc l0, so that the liquid constantly circu- 'ating uniformly heated and the formation of' coke at the upper surface of the liquid is thoroughly prevented.
It will he seen, that the method of stirring the liquid hydrocarbon is simplified and that the apparatus is quite safe and docs not require any attention.
The apparatus may be varied in many reln this case the four bolts 5 and four spects without de arting from the spirit of my invention. T e circulation of the liquid may take the reverse path.
